Many gyms and home fitness equipment include treadmills. They are a great way to keep fit without having to worry about weather or traffic.

The exercise of a treadmill strengthens the heart and reduce the risk of developing heart disease. They also increase the efficiency of the heart in pumping blood throughout the entire body. The treadmill can also help strengthen the quadriceps and hamstrings. They can also improve glutes, hips and hamstrings.

Treadmills mimic walking, running and jogging, while remaining stationary. They are powered by an electric motor and come with various speeds, incline adjustment, and pre-programmed workouts for all levels of fitness. Some models are designed for rehabilitation, and have high-quality cushioning that minimizes the impact on joints. They are ideal for people who suffer from chronic health conditions.

Treadmills are usually designed for those looking to improve their cardiovascular fitness or improve endurance. They can be used to reduce calories and build muscle while increasing sleep and reducing stress quality. Treadmills can be found in homes, gyms and medical facilities (such as physiotherapy centres, hospitals and more. ), biomechanics institutes, orthopedic shoe shops, and even Olympic training centers.
